如何将本地MySQL数据库迁移到RDS for MySQL?

MySQL登录本地数据库:mysql -u 用户名 -p。迁移本地MySQL到RDS for MySQL:导出数据,创建目标数据库,导入数据,配置连接参数。

MySQL登录本地数据库与迁移至RDS for MySQL

如何将本地MySQL数据库迁移到RDS for MySQL?

一、MySQL登录本地数据库

1、安装MySQL:确保你的系统上已经安装了MySQL数据库,如果没有安装,可以从[MySQL官方网站](https://dev.mysql.com/downloads/)下载适合你操作系统的安装包并进行安装。

2、启动MySQL服务:安装完成后,需要启动MySQL服务,在Windows操作系统上,可以通过“开始”菜单找到并运行MySQL服务;在Mac或Linux操作系统上,可以在终端中运行以下命令来启动MySQL服务:

   sudo service mysql start

3、打开MySQL命令行客户端:启动MySQL服务后,可以通过命令行客户端连接到MySQL数据库,在Windows操作系统上,可以在“开始”菜单中找到并运行MySQL命令行客户端;在Mac或Linux操作系统上,可以在终端中运行以下命令来打开MySQL命令行客户端:

   mysql -u root -p

-u参数用于指定用户名(这里是root用户),-p参数表示需要输入密码,输入密码后,即可成功连接到MySQL数据库。

4、使用SQL语句操作数据库:连接成功后,可以使用SQL语句对数据库进行各种操作,如创建数据库、创建表、插入数据、查询数据等,创建一个名为test的数据库,并在其中创建一个名为student的表,可以使用以下SQL语句:

   CREATE DATABASE test;
   USE test;
   CREATE TABLE student (
       id INT PRIMARY KEY,
       name VARCHAR(50),
       age INT
   );

二、本地MySQL迁移到RDS for MySQL

1、准备工作

确保源库的binlog已开启,且binlog_format为row,binlog_row_image为full。

确认源库和目标库的MySQL版本保持一致,或者目标库的版本高于源库的版本。

如何将本地MySQL数据库迁移到RDS for MySQL?

如果使用了对象名映射功能,依赖该对象的其他对象可能迁移失败。

2、配置迁移任务

进入数据传输控制台,点击右上角的“创建迁移任务”,开始任务配置。

配置迁移任务名称、源实例及目标实例连接信息等。

根据需求选择迁移类型,包括结构迁移、全量数据迁移以及增量数据迁移。

3、执行迁移任务

配置完成后,点击“启动迁移”,DTS将自动将本地MySQL实例的数据迁移到RDS for MySQL实例。

在迁移过程中,可以监控迁移进度和状态,确保迁移任务顺利进行。

4、验证迁移结果

迁移完成后,可以在RDS管理控制台中查看迁移过来的数据库和表,确保数据完整性和准确性。

如何将本地MySQL数据库迁移到RDS for MySQL?

可以进行一些简单的查询操作,验证数据是否迁移成功。

三、FAQs

1、如何在MySQL数据库中创建新用户并进行登录?

创建新用户的SQL语句如下:

     C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';
     GRANT ALL PRIVILEGES ON *.* TO 'username'@'localhost';
     FLUSH PRIVILEGES;

创建完成后,可以使用新用户登录MySQL数据库:

     mysql -u username -p

2、迁移过程中出现错误怎么办?

如果迁移过程中出现错误,可以查看DTS控制台上的错误日志,根据错误提示进行排查和解决,常见的错误包括网络问题、权限问题、数据类型不匹配等,如果无法解决,可以联系阿里云技术支持寻求帮助。

四、小编有话说

随着云计算技术的不断发展,越来越多的企业和个人选择将本地应用和数据库迁移到云端,以享受云计算带来的便利和高效,通过本文的介绍,相信大家对MySQL登录本地数据库以及本地MySQL迁移到RDS for MySQL有了更深入的了解,在进行数据库迁移时,一定要做好充分的准备工作,确保迁移过程的顺利进行,也要关注迁移后的数据库性能和安全性,及时进行优化和调整。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1443108.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希
上一篇 2024-12-31 06:17
下一篇 2024-12-31 06:20

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入